A former scientist and management consultant, Anita brings an open, honest and direct approach to her global experience consulting and coaching diverse clients. Anita is the lead instructor for the Public Service Leadership Institute’s NIH Executive Leadership Program. Anita coaches executives in life sciences and high-tech industries, early-to-mid-career MBA students and underrepresented leaders in organizations. She is also an adjunct faculty member at the New York University Robert F. Wagner School of Public Service and the iCoachGlobal program. Prior to coaching, Anita worked in positions of increasing seniority in the health care industry. There, she followed her passion of improving access to affordable medicines for patients around the world by working in both private and public sectors at Bain & Company, Sandoz, Pfizer, Doctors Without Borders and the Clinton Health Access Initiative, both in the U.S. and internationally. She recently launched New York City’s first internship program in the life sciences. Experience
- Coached more than 1000 executives and high-potential leaders in professional services, public service, health care and other high-tech industries
- Led $55 million immunization cold chain and supply chain logistics program in global health across nine countries in Africa and South Asia
- Evaluated strategies for international health care companies in pharmaceuticals, biotechnology and diagnostics
